Step by Step guide
Step 1
Prepare all the ingredients.
Step 2
Pound each steak while covering them with plastic wrap. The goal is to make them thin, but be careful not to create holes in the fillet.
Step 3
Place thin slices of ham and cheese on the pounded turkey breast, leaving a 2 cm border from the edges.
Step 4
Roll the meat into a roulade and tuck in the edges. Repeat with all the steaks.
Step 5
Tightly wrap each preparation in plastic wrap and place in the freezer for one hour.
Step 6
Heat the frying oil in a large skillet.
Step 7
While the oil is heating, prepare three separate bowls. In one, place the flour and add salt and pepper; in the second, put the breadcrumbs; and in the third, lightly beat the eggs with a whisk or fork.
Step 8
Remove the film from the cordon bleu preparation, coat it in flour, then dip it in eggs and thoroughly coat it in breadcrumbs.
Step 9
Place the rolls in the skillet. They should be at least half submerged in hot oil. Fry on both sides until golden brown and crispy.
Step 10
Pat the cooked cordon bleu with a paper towel to remove any excess oil.
Step 11
Serve with a light salad of fresh vegetables or another favorite side dish.
